Introduction

Saffron, which is generally known as the Golden Spice, is one of the most valuable spices around the globe due to its special flavor, bright color, and taste as well as having many health benefits. Originally obtained from Crocus sativus, saffron was valued as a luxury and medicine throughout the ages – from Persia to the European Renaissance. This fillet is a minute threadlike condiment, which is picked by hand and sun-dried, and occupies a sanctified position in kitchen, folklore, and pharmacopeia.

Nutritional Value of Saffron

Not only does saffron provide color, it is also a food supplement with high nutritional value. This spice contains high levels of antioxidants, vitamin B12 boosting, essential minerals, and many more health benefits.


Rich in Antioxidants

Saffron has copious amounts of antioxidants such as crocin, crocetin, safranal, and kaempferol. These compounds are highly important to work on the activity of dangerous free radicals that probably can cause oxidative stress and, therefore, the aging process.


The Need for Vitamins and Minerals

Saffron also has important vitamins, such as vitamin C, involved in the immune response, and the B group of vitamins involved in metabolism and cell integrity. Saffron also comprises minerals such as manganese, iron, potassium, and magnesium that are essential for bone strength, muscle contractions, and the heart.

Culinary Uses of Saffron

Saffron is unique and gained a reputation due to its taste, smell, as well as bright orange color; it is used in many cuisines of different countries. Saffron – as little as a pinch – is added to rice dishes such as paella, biryani, and risotto or used in desserts such as ice cream or pudding. Due to its use in sweet dishes as well as a wide number of savory dishes, it is a popular spice in Middle Eastern, Indian, and Mediterranean cuisines.

Disadvantages of Saffron

Saffron has many health benefits but taking more than the normal recommended quantity can harm the body greatly. In case of overdosage, the following side effects can occur: nausea, dizziness or drowsiness. It should be used with some caution by pregnant women because it may induce uterine contractions when used in large quantities at once. One should definitely consult their doctor before incorporating this spice in their diet.
